Understanding the Prekldača

What Is Prekldača?

Prekldača simply put, is a switch. It is a device that controls the flow of electricity by opening or closing a circuit. When the switch is turned on, it completes the circuit, allowing electricity to flow and powering the connected device. When the switch is turned off, it interrupts the circuit, cutting off the flow of electricity.

The Prekldača: An Overview

The Prekldača is a fundamental component of electrical circuits. It comes in various shapes and sizes, from simple toggle switches to more complex push-button switches. Additionally design and function of the Prekldača depend on its intended use and the requirements of the circuit it is a part of.

Working Principle of the Prekldača

The working principle of the Prekldača is based on the concept of making or breaking an electrical circuit. When the switch is in the on position, it makes a connection between two terminals, allowing electricity to flow. When the switch is in the off position, it breaks the connection, stopping the flow of electricity.

Types of Prekldača

There are several types of Prekldača available, each with its own unique features and applications. Some common types include:

  1. Toggle switches: These are the most common type of Prekldača and are often used in household appliances and electronic devices.
  2. Rocker switches: These switches have a flat, rectangular shape and are often used in cars and boats.
  3. Push-button switches: These switches are activated by pressing a button and are commonly used in control panels and industrial machinery.
  4. Rotary switches: These switches have a rotating mechanism and are used to select different settings or functions.
